NATURAL PHENOMENON (noun)


Sense 1

Meaning:

All phenomena that are not artificial

Classified under:

Nouns denoting natural phenomena

Hypernyms ("natural phenomenon" is a kind of...):

phenomenon (any state or process known through the senses rather than by intuition or reasoning)

Hyponyms (each of the following is a kind of "natural phenomenon"):

chemical phenomenon (any natural phenomenon involving chemistry (as changes to atoms or molecules))

geological phenomenon (a natural phenomenon involving the structure or composition of the earth)

organic phenomenon ((biology) a natural phenomenon involving living plants and animals)

physical phenomenon (a natural phenomenon involving the physical properties of matter and energy)
